#+begin_src cfengine3
body common control
{
bundlesequence => { run };
}
bundle agent run
{
vars:
"animals" data => parsejson('
{
"dog": { "legs": 4, "tail": true, "names": [ "Fido", "Cooper", "Sandy" ] },
"cat": { "legs": 4, "tail": true, "names": [ "Fluffy", "Snowball", "Tabby" ] },
"dolphin": { "legs": 0, "tail": true, "names": [ "Flipper", "Duffy" ] },
"hamster": { "legs": 4, "tail": true, "names": [ "Skullcrusher", "Kimmy", "Fluffadoo" ] },
}');
"keys_unsorted" slist => getindices("animals");
"keys" slist => sort(keys_unsorted, "lex");
"animals_$(keys)" data => mergedata("animals[$(keys)]");
methods:
# pass the container and a key inside it
"any" usebundle => analyze(@(animals), $(keys));
}
bundle agent analyze(animals, a)
{
vars:
"names" slist => getvalues("animals[$(a)][names]");
"names_str" string => format("%S", names);
reports:
"$(this.bundle): possible names for animal '$(a)': $(names_str)";
"$(this.bundle): describe animal '$(a)' => name = $(a), legs = $(animals[$(a)][legs]), tail = $(animals[$(a)][tail])";
}
#+end_src
###############################################################################
#+begin_src example_output
#@ ```
#@ R: analyze: possible names for animal 'cat': { "Fluffy", "Snowball", "Tabby" }
#@ R: analyze: describe animal 'cat' => name = cat, legs = 4, tail = true
#@ R: analyze: possible names for animal 'dog': { "Fido", "Cooper", "Sandy" }
#@ R: analyze: describe animal 'dog' => name = dog, legs = 4, tail = true
#@ R: analyze: possible names for animal 'dolphin': { "Flipper", "Duffy" }
#@ R: analyze: describe animal 'dolphin' => name = dolphin, legs = 0, tail = true
#@ R: analyze: possible names for animal 'hamster': { "Skullcrusher", "Kimmy", "Fluffadoo" }
#@ R: analyze: describe animal 'hamster' => name = hamster, legs = 4, tail = true
#@ ```
#+end_src
